Introduction

Paint grade cabinets are a popular choice for homeowners looking for a cost-effective way to achieve a custom look in their kitchen or bathroom. These cabinets are made from unfinished wood, which allows you to paint them any color you want. This gives you the flexibility to create a look that perfectly matches your personal style and décor.

Benefits of Paint Grade Cabinets

There are many benefits to choosing paint grade cabinets, including:

  • Affordability: Paint grade cabinets are typically less expensive than other types of cabinets, such as stained or glazed cabinets.
  • Customization: Paint grade cabinets can be painted any color you want, which gives you the flexibility to create a look that is unique to your home.
  • Durability: Paint grade cabinets are made from durable materials, such as wood or MDF, which can withstand everyday wear and tear.
  • Easy to clean: Paint grade cabinets are easy to clean with a damp cloth.

Tips for Painting Paint Grade Cabinets

Here are a few tips for painting paint grade cabinets:

  • Use a high-quality paint. A high-quality paint will provide a durable finish that will last for years.
  • Apply multiple coats of paint. Applying multiple coats of paint will help to create a smooth, even finish.
  • Sand between coats. Sanding between coats of paint will help to remove any imperfections in the finish.
  • Use a clear finish. A clear finish will help to protect the paint from scratches and wear.
